Delaware Statutes

§ 4502 — Definitions

Delaware·Title 6·Ch. 45 EQUAL ACCOMMODATIONS

For purposes of this chapter:

(1)“Automatic door” means a door equipped with a power-operated mechanism and controls that open and close the door automatically upon receipt of a momentary actuating signal. The switch that begins the automatic cycle may be a photoelectric device, floor mat, or manual switch.
(2)“Auxiliary aid or service” means a device or service that enables effective communication. Appropriate auxiliary aids and services may include services and devices such as qualified interpreters, assistive listening devices, notetakers, or written materials for individuals with hearing impairments; and qualified readers, taped texts, or brailled or large print materials for individuals with vision impairments.
